If anyone plans to hunt turkeys in Delaware here’s a link to the class you have to take. It’s free because in-person classes were canceled.

https://dnrec.alpha.delaware.gov/fish-wildlife/hunter-education/turkey-hunting-course/


Youth day is 4/3

Opening day is 4/10


Travel hunters need the class also, and need to have the class to apply for the public land lottery.

State wildlife areas and state forest land are two separate lotteries.

Deadline is 1/8 each year usually.
